    The vibes were great and felt like a true old-school steakhouse. Lots of families, business…read moredinners, and longtime regulars. Not a trendy spot, but that's part of the charm. The wood shelving, classic decor, and lively atmosphere made it feel timeless. The service was easily one of the best parts of the experience. Since it was our first visit, David walked us through the restaurant's history, constantly refilled waters, and somehow managed to clear plates within seconds of us finishing. They also made us an anniversary card, gave us complimentary sparkling water, and surprised us with a slice of key lime pie. The hospitality was incredible and made us feel genuinely celebrated. The stone crab was super fresh and the mustard sauce was the perfect pairing. The crab bisque was rich and creamy. The filet was cooked perfectly with a great sear, while the stuffed lobster tail was warm, flavorful, and topped with a parmesan crust. The lobster roll was solid with a perfectly toasted brioche bun. The sweet corn was sweet, buttery, and smoky. For dessert, the blueberry pie was so comforting. The filling had a chewy texture, wasn't overly sweet, and the crust was perfectly crisp. The key lime pie was a nice surprise from the restaurant and had a great graham cracker crust. Overall, every dish was delicious and executed well but nothing really wowed me flavor wise. If you love classic steakhouse food and seafood, this is the spot. The service alone makes it a fantastic spot for celebrations. Thank you David & Joe's Seafood for the incredible night.
